About Dzień kwiatka (1911) — A Delightful Early Comedy
Considered one of the earliest Polish comedies, Dzień kwiatka (1911) is a delightful cinematic experience from the early 20th century. Directed by an unknown visionary, this film brings together a talented cast, including Antoni Fertner, Józefina Bielska, and Honorata Leszczyńska, to create a charming narrative that explores the lighter side of life.
